How super clever is this idea from a company called Superfront in Sweden (obviously). Instead of throwing out old cabinets or cupboards in your house, why not give them a facelift? These guys have designed super cool exteriors and accessories that click over your old ones. All their fronts, handles and legs fit onto Ikea’s existing cabinet bases, which are the same cabinets that are used by just about every interior designer today, as well as those who hire carpenters to build expensive tailor-made accessories. Unfortunately we don’t have Ikea here, but I still think this idea is worth sharing, I think it’s super smart and so well designed.
